Output 5e20b84248259ec713631f4407cffc72d08ab86c9a831b4aaf7e4a228bb86b68:1

value
63403911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830d943bbf8f0d740092eeffa1cf6b1b07d7cae1 OP_EQUAL
address
MKr723jfbq1hwknmsJ8MmZypU36t5QiKrJ
transaction
5e20b84248259ec713631f4407cffc72d08ab86c9a831b4aaf7e4a228bb86b68
spent
true